Key Compliance Requirements for Businesses in Saudi Arabia

Businesses operating in Saudi Arabia must adhere to a well-defined regulatory framework to ensure smooth and lawful operations. Key compliance requirements include obtaining and maintaining a valid Commercial Registration (CR), registering with tax authorities for VAT and other applicable taxes, and complying with labor laws such as employment contracts, wage protection, and Saudization policies. Companies are also required to maintain proper accounting records, renew licenses on time, and follow industry-specific regulations where applicable. Additionally, adherence to anti-money laundering (AML) rules, corporate governance standards, and timely submission of statutory filings are essential to avoid penalties and ensure long-term business sustainability in the Kingdom.

Understanding the MISA Licensing Process for Foreign Investors

The MISA licensing process is a crucial step for foreign investors looking to establish a business in Saudi Arabia. Issued by the Ministry of Investment of Saudi Arabia (MISA), this license allows 100% foreign ownership in many sectors and legally permits international companies to operate within the Kingdom. The process begins with selecting a suitable business activity and preparing required documents such as the parent company’s commercial registration, financial statements, and board resolution. Once the application is submitted through MISA’s online portal, it undergoes review and approval, after which the investment license is issued. Following this, businesses can proceed with company registration, obtaining a Commercial Registration (CR), and completing other legal formalities. With proper documentation and guidance, the MISA licensing process is streamlined, enabling foreign investors to enter the Saudi market efficiently and compliantly

How to Obtain an Investor Visa in Saudi Arabia

Obtaining an investor visa in Saudi Arabia involves a structured process designed to facilitate foreign investment while ensuring regulatory compliance. The first step is securing an investment license from the Ministry of Investment of Saudi Arabia (MISA), which legally allows foreign nationals to establish and own a business in the Kingdom. Once the license is approved, the company must be registered and obtain its Commercial Registration (CR) along with other essential registrations, such as with the Chamber of Commerce and relevant government portals. After the business is fully set up, the company can apply for an investor visa (often processed as an executive or partner visa) through the appropriate government channels. This includes submitting required documents like passport copies, company incorporation papers, and proof of ownership or partnership. The visa is then issued, allowing the investor to enter Saudi Arabia and proceed with obtaining a residence permit (Iqama). With the right documentation and proper guidance, the investor visa process is straightforward, enabling entrepreneurs to live, manage, and grow their business in Saudi Arabia legally and efficiently.

Step-by-Step Guide to Company Formation in Saudi Arabia

Starting a business in Saudi Arabia involves a clear, structured process designed to ensure legal compliance and smooth operations. The journey begins with selecting the right business activity and legal structure, followed by reserving a trade name and obtaining initial approvals from relevant authorities. Once approved, you’ll need to prepare and notarize key documents, open a corporate bank account, and deposit the required capital. The process continues with securing your commercial registration (CR), registering with government bodies for taxes and labor, and obtaining any industry-specific licenses. With the right guidance, this step-by-step approach makes company formation in Saudi Arabia efficient, transparent, and fully aligned with local regulations.
